Lubbock Internet

(806) 771-1653
3223 S Loop 289, Ste 240G, Lubbock, Texas, 79423-1332

About us

Neighborhood: Waters

Services Web Site Hosting Web Hosting

Reviews


No reviews yet. Be the first to write a review!